Leptospirosis during Dengue Outbreak, Bangladesh
Table 2
Clinical characteristics of dengue patients compared with those of leptospirosis patients, Dhaka, Bangladesh*
Clinical characteristic | Dengue patients (n = 938) | Leptospirosis patients (n = 63) | p value† |
---|---|---|---|
Symptom | |||
Duration of fever (days) | 5.2 (1–40) | 5.8 (1–12) | 0.04 |
Characteristic of fever | |||
Continuous | 894 (95) | 53 (85) | 0.001 |
Intermittent | 44 (5) | 9 (15) | |
Rash | 562 (60) | 24 (39) | 0.001 |
Headache | 846 (90) | 51 (82) | 0.05 |
Myalgia | 836 (89) | 53 (85) | NS |
Abdominal pain | 444 (47) | 24 (39) | NS |
Pruritus | 202 (22) | 6 (11) | 0.05 |
Rhinitis | 10 (1) | 3 (5) | 0.01 |
Nausea | 899 (96) | 60 (97) | NS |
Vomiting | 780 (83) | 52 (84) | NS |
Diarrhea | 337 (38) | 23 (37) | NS |
Physical finding | |||
Temperature (°F) | 98.6 (94–106) | 101.4 (98–108) | <0.001 |
Heart rate | 82 (48–160) | 90 (60–180) | 0.001 |
Hepatomegaly | 79 (8) | 7 (11) | NS |
Jaundice | 17 (2) | 3 (5) | NS |
Petechial rash | 348 (38) | 12 (20) | 0.005 |
Positive tourniquet test result (>20 petechiae/inch2) | 699 (75) | 20 (33) | <0.001 |
Gum bleeding | 331 (35) | 12 (20) | 0.01 |
Subconjunctival hemorrhage | 299 (32) | 31 (51) | 0.005 |
Laboratory finding | |||
Leukocyte count | 6.9 ± 5.3 | 7.0 ± 5.7 | NS |
% Lymphocytes | 47 ± 14 | 31 ± 15 | <0.001 |
Platelet count (×103/μmL) | 85 ± 74 | 128 ± 83 | <0.001 |
Hematocrit (%) | 41 ± 5.8 | 37 ± 8 | <0.001 |
Outcome of hospitalization | |||
Recovered or left against medical advice | 918 (98.8) | 57 (95) | 0.048 |
Death | 11 (1.2) | 3 (5) |
*Data are median (range), no. (%), or mean ± SD.
†By Pearson chi-square test for categorical data and Mann-Whitney U test or analysis of variance for continuous data. NS, not significant.
